摘要
A uniform titanium oxide film was grown on indium tin oxide/glass substrate with the aqueous solutions of ammonium hexafluoro-titanate and boric acid. The as-grown titanium oxide film shows good electrochromic characteristic because of fluorine passivation on defects and dangling bonds. The transmittance of as-grown titanium oxide on indium tin oxide/glass with a thickness of 270 nm is about 85% at the wavelength of 550 nm. After 50 times electrochromic cycling test, the transparency ratio is kept at 45% between fully colored state and fully bleached state at the wavelength of 550 nm.
